  14. Anonymous users2024-01-26

    Tile the house, one is to unify the decoration style to ensure the beauty, and the other is to protect the wall or ground, waterproof, oil-proof, dirt-proof and so on. We should pay attention to the methods and details when pasting tiles, otherwise the tiles may crack, which will affect the beauty of the decoration. So is there any way to fix the broken tiles?

    1.Poor tile quality The density of ceramic tiles is too small, and the ability to resist strain is poor, especially when the tile undergoes hygroscopic expansion or thermal expansion and contraction, the tile is more likely to crack. This situation is a quality problem that is prone to occur in some relatively low-end products.

    2.Improper construction This is mainly due to improper treatment of the wall base, the cement grade is too high or the cement content in the cement mortar mixing ratio is too high, resulting in tile cracking.

    3.Cracks appear in the walls and this is mainly caused by the quality of the house itself. The problem of tile cracking caused by this situation is relatively small, and the quality of the house needs to be checked and confirmed before renovation.

    1.If the damaged location of the tile is in the middle of the interior space, it is better to re-lay it in order to avoid aesthetics when used in the future. If it's a furniture placement area or interior corner, ceramic glue can be used for polishing and filling.

    2.If the damaged area of the tile is small, it is recommended to repair and level the damaged area with caulk. If you're afraid of affecting the aesthetics, you can cover it up with decorations.

    3.Divide the damaged tile into different sized sections and gently remove each part of the tile with a hard spatula. Then, use a marble machine to clean the surrounding tiles and trim them one by one, but don't damage the edges of the tiles.

    4.After pasting the damaged tile, it is necessary to completely remove the tile edge and then embed it in the white cement. Use a small hammer to gently tap the damaged tiles.

    If the tiles are close to the ground, you can use a knife to divide the area, start the construction from the middle, and then slowly trim the tiles clean.

    1.To soak the tiles in water: soak completely in clean water for more than 30 minutes. The exact time depends on the time when the tiles are soaked in water until they do not bubble.

    2.Walls should be inspected and cleaned before paving. If there are cracks in the walls, they must be treated first.

    3.Pre-pave the tiles before paving.

    4.Select the correct cement grade and mix ratio of mixed cement sand. In general, the adhesion ratio of paving bricks is 1:3 for wall tiles, 1:2 for floor tiles, and cement marking.

    5.When laying tiles, make sure to leave enough space for them to shrink.

    6.The excess adhesive material in the gaps of the tiles must be scraped off in time and the stains on the surface of the tiles must be wiped off with a damp cotton cloth.

  16. Anonymous users2024-01-24

    1. Temperature changes are the trigger.

    Generally speaking, the ceramic tile almost does not expand and contract in the rapid change of temperature, but because the expansion coefficient of the cherry blossom tile is much less than that of the wall built of reinforced concrete, when the indoor temperature is low in winter, the building shrinks quickly, and the tile shrinks slowly, which is affected by the thermal expansion and cold contraction, which causes the phenomenon that the building will be squeezed out of the tile.

    2. Cement quality is the key.

    The unqualified cement used for bonding or the ratio of the cement used for bonding and the mortar itself is problematic, which will also lead to hollowing and falling off after the tile is paved. Traditional paving tiles usually use cement mortar as the adhesive, and the cement and mortar are usually proportioned according to the ratio of 1:1, if the ratio is uneven, the cement mortar can not achieve the required bonding effect; In addition, the high soil content of sand, the use of inferior or expired fast return cement will lead to poor pasting and cause the tile to hollow and fall off.

    3. The use time is a hurdle.

    Based on the fact that every time the indoor temperature changes, the tiles will be squeezed by the wall, and this extrusion will also cause the tiles to explode after a long time. Many homes with bursting tiles have been laying tiles for a minimum of about 5 years and a maximum of more than 10 years. If the tiles are uneven, and if they are moved around for a long time and are squeezed by the building, then the tiles are more likely to burst.

  18. Anonymous users2024-01-22

    Causes:

    1. Cracking at the sunny corner of the ventilation pipe, this situation is mostly due to the fact that when the workers are doing the sunny corner, the back of the tile is chamfered too thin, which destroys the embryo glaze bonding layer of the tile, which leads to the reduction of its anti-cracking performance, resulting in cracking at the corner in the later stage.

    2. "The two tiles are all cracked, as if they are squeezing cracks", the reason for this situation is that during construction, the tile paving appears hollow and delamination, causing the cement mortar layer of the base layer to crack, and the cracked part of the surface of the tile force is inconsistent, resulting in tile cracking.

    To sum up, the above problems should be caused by improper construction by the construction party.

    There are many reasons for tile cracking, and the specific causes can be determined only through the actual inspection of the site. Tile cracking, the following factors can cause tile cracking:

    1. The embryo glaze adhesion, flexural strength and crack resistance of the tile are unqualified. (This item is related to the quality of the tile).

    2. Improper construction of ceramic tiles leads to cracking of ceramic tiles, specifically:

    1) The tiles that need to be soaked in water are not soaked enough or the soaked tiles are placed for too long before paving, resulting in the volatilization of water in the embryo body;

    2) The treatment status of the base layer is not checked before construction, and there is hollow delamination in the base layer;

    3) The ratio of cement and sand for paving tiles is improper, and the cement content is too high;

    4) The tile paving is not treated with seams, and the thermal expansion and contraction lead to the cracking of the tile;

    5) Tile paving appears hollow and delamination. (This article is the most common cause of tile cracking).

    6) When the tile is cut and chamfered, the embryo-glaze bonding is damaged, resulting in the reduction of the anti-cracking performance of the edge part (mostly in the ventilation duct).
